30. Actually, in PA, the state law that set up local control of zoning was making us violate the law...
Thu Jun 19, 2014, 08:18 PM
Jun 2014

… by allowing what passed in Pennsylvania's Act 13 to be followed... that zoning WAS to be dictated. The Municipal Planning Code of 1968 was well written and was my bible on this. But the MPC was virtually non-compliable with Act 13, which challenges under the law how one industry can violate zoning rules with dictating land use. Zoning is based on the Police Powers Act that we were duty bound to abide by. If I as a local councilwoman were to comply with the chapter on zoning, I could never comply with Act 13 of PA.

I happen to know that you could count on ONE HAND with fingers left over the number of PA legislators who had actually read it prior to passing it under the heavily lobbied gas hole culture coming out of Harrisburg.
